A federal judge in Chicago said she is 'profoundly concerned' that federal agents violated her order limiting tear gas and riot-control weapons, and summoned ICE's Chicago field director to explain recent clashes. U.S. District Judge Sara Ellis also expanded the order to require equipped agents to keep body cameras on during law enforcement operations, citing a Southeast Side chase and crash where agents gassed a crowd and detained a 19-year-old citizen. DHS lawyers disputed media accounts and cited shutdown obstacles. The court fight comes amid lawsuits and disputed encounters that Illinois Gov. JB Pritzker condemned as creating 'mayhem.'
